Opus Clip is built to find compelling moments inside a long recording and turn them into a batch of short, standalone clips. That’s a different job than what most professionals recording a full presentation, listing walkthrough, or course lesson actually need: the entire recording, cleaned up, not chopped into pieces. TrimTake keeps your full video intact and removes the ums, uhs, and dead pauses throughout, so the whole thing is ready to send or publish as one piece.
